Marc A. Pedraza, a loving husband, father, grandfather, son, and brother, was born on January 2, 1968, in
Chicago, IL, and passed away on May 6, 2023. His life was a testament to the power of love, generosity, and laughter. Through his unwavering dedication to his family and friends, Marc touched countless lives and left an indelible mark on everyone who knew him.
Marc's life journey began as the son of Jose Pedraza and Ernestina Izaguirre, who instilled in him the values of hard work, compassion, and humility. Growing up in a large family, Marc was the youngest brother to Norma Rios, Jose Pedraza, Virginia Ruiz, Susanna Medina, Juan Pedraza, and Sylvia Pedraza. As the years went by, Marc's family continued to grow, and he became a devoted husband to his wife, Toni Reagan Pedraza.
Marc's greatest joy in life was being a father to his seven children: Amanda Pedraza, Marc Pedraza Jr., Alexis Reagan, Kaila Pedraza, Kristina Pedraza, Madison Pedraza, and Aiden Pedraza. Marc loved and adored his one and only granddaughter Aliana Soto. He took immense pride in their achievements and supported them in all their endeavors, big and small. Marc's love for his children and grandchild was a shining example of the boundless capacity of the human heart. His compassionate and fatherly love was spread and instilled in all his nieces and nephews.
A man of many talents, Marc was known for his handy skills and generous spirit. He was always willing to lend a helping hand to family and friends in need, whether it was fixing a leaky faucet or pulling over on the side of the road to help a stranger with car issues. His generosity extended beyond his immediate circle, all who know Marc can share memories of his helping hand.
Marc's love for cooking was legendary among his loved ones. His delicious dishes brought family and friends together, creating lasting memories filled with laughter and love. The music of his kitchen was a testament to the love he poured into every meal he prepared.
Spending quality time with his family and friends was of the utmost importance to Marc. He cherished the moments spent gathered around the television for movie nights or engaging in friendly competition during poker nights. These gatherings were more than just a way to pass the time; they were an opportunity for Marc to strengthen the bonds of love that connected him to his loved ones.
Marc's infectious laughter and joyous spirit brightened every room he entered. He had an uncanny ability to lift the spirits of those around him, even on their darkest days. Marc's laughter was a balm for the soul, a reminder that even in the face of adversity, there is always a reason to smile.
